Reducing of Inconsistent Data Using Fuzzy Multi Attribute Decision Making for Accessing Data from Database

Inconsistent data in database occurs due to increasing number of data. A suitable technique is needed to reduce inconsistent data from database. In this paper, fuzzy multi attribute decision making was chosen to reduce inconsistent data from database. This technique contains 5 steps which are deriving quality vector, scale the quality matrix, compute weighted Euclidean distance and select final alternative. An application was developed using java and oracle technology. Sample data was selected for experiments purposes. The result indicates fuzzy multi attribute decision making is a suitable technique in reducing inconsistent data from database. Algorithm in fuzzy multi attribute decision making is able to find out a correct object.
